Ashghal is awarded as one of the best employers in the Gulf region in 2016

11/16/2016

Mr. Saif Ali Al-Kaabi Human Resources Manager in Ashghal

Public Works Authority ‘Ashghal’ was awarded during the third edition of “The GCC Best Employer” brand awards in the Gulf region for the year 2016, which was held in Dubai recently. 

“Employer Branding Institute” organised the awards ceremony in collaboration with Asian Foundation CHRO, the strategic partner for the event. Ashghal received the award, as one of the best employers in Human Resources development in the Gulf region.

The Institute developed a number of factors based on which the winners were selected. Those factors focused on the winners’ commitment to a framework that provides a role model for learning and development initiatives. The framework also excels in applying recruitment best practices, training, employees retention, and works towards continuous innovation. It also enables employees to improve their performance, attract new employees and ensure retention, in line with its business growth and building a global workforce culture.

The award was received by Mr. Saif Ali Al Kaabi, Manager of Human Resources Department in Ashghal, in recognition of the development of human resources policies and practices over the last five years, making it "a unique place to work". Winners were selected by an expert panel of judges comprising of HR consultants from GCC countries who chose winners from a list of 100 government, semi-government agencies and private companies.

The Public Works Authority continues its efforts in supporting distinctive and creative workforce initiatives with regards to attracting and retaining employees, and always seeks to be a key player in workforce recruitment in Qatar and the GCC.

During the past years, the authority has been a career ambition for many professionals and engineers because of the authority’s job stability, attractive privileges, employees’ training and development programmes as well as its large-scale projects, which enabled the authority to be awarded as one of the best employers in the GCC.
